How they compare
Georgia currently reports 77 homicides against 75 homicides in Portugal, a difference of 2 homicides.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 19 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Georgia ahead.
Georgia ranks 100th and Portugal ranks 101st of 179 countries.
Georgia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Georgia | Portugal |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 434.8 homicides | 129.54 homicides | 305.26 homicides | Georgia |
| 2000s | 299.25 homicides | 118.75 homicides | 180.5 homicides | Georgia |
| 2010s | 96.6 homicides | 84 homicides | 12.6 homicides | Georgia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
